pEF-FLAG-mouse myosin Vb-tail

Expression vector of mouse myosin Vb tail region (Myo5b).

Catalog number RDB15286
Resource name pEF-FLAG-mouse myosin Vb-tail
Clone info. Expression vector of mouse myosin Vb tail region [Myo5b in NCBI], tagged with N-terminal FLAG, EF1 promoter. cDNA fragment 3853nt to 5619nt of NM_201600.2 is cloned.
Comment Expression was confirmed by the depositor with immunoblotting. Known differences (at least) : G to A substitution at 4419nt of NM_201600.2 (Arg, Synonym).
Vector backbone pEF-BOS FLAG (plasmid)
Size of vector backbone 5.7 kb
Selectable markers Amp^r
Gene/insert name mouse Myo5b cDNA
Depositor|Developer Fukuda, Mitsunori |
